Momo Cissé
Alkhaly Momo Cissé (born 17 October 2002) is a Guinean professional footballer who plays as a winger for Ekstraklasa side Wisła Kraków, on loan from Bundesliga club VfB Stuttgart.[2]

Career
Cissé joined German club VfB Stuttgart in August 2020.[3] He made his professional debut for the team in the Bundesliga on 19 September 2020, coming on as a substitute in the 78th minute for Roberto Massimo against SC Freiburg, which finished as a 3–2 home loss.[4]
On 16 January 2022, he was loaned out to Polish Ekstraklasa club Wisła Kraków until the end of June 2023.[5]
